Understanding Circuit Breakers: Common Issues in Mesquite Homes

In the world of home electrical systems, circuit breakers play a crucial role in protecting your Mesquite residence from power surges and overloads. These safety mechanisms are designed to interrupt the flow of electricity in the event of an abnormal condition, preventing potential fires or damage to appliances. However, despite their importance, circuit breakers can encounter common issues that require expert attention. Understanding these problems is essential for any homeowner in Mesquite, as it enables them to recognize when professional help is needed.
One of the most frequent challenges is tripping, which often results from excessive electrical load or faulty wiring. Overloaded circuits can lead to a constant state of flickering lights and randomly shutting off appliances, disrupting daily life. This issue may indicate that your Mesquite Electrician Services needs to reevaluate and possibly upgrade your home’s electrical panel to accommodate the current demands. Moreover, loose connections or damaged wires inside walls can trigger frequent trips, posing safety hazards.
Another concern is a circuit breaker that consistently stays in the “off” position, even after power has been restored. This could signal a more serious problem, such as a short circuit or hidden wiring defects. Homeowners should not ignore such persistent issues, as they might lead to costly repairs or even fire risks. Diagnosing Problems: Mesquite Electrician Services Step-by-Step Guide

Diagnosing circuit breaker issues accurately is a delicate art, one that Mesquite Electrician Services has mastered over decades of experience in the region. It’s not always straightforward; these safety mechanisms can be finicky. However, with the right approach, many problems can be identified and resolved efficiently. Here’s your step-by-step guide to understanding the process:
1. Observe the Symptoms: Start by paying close attention to any unusual behavior. Is the breaker tripping frequently? Do you notice flickering lights or a burning smell? These could be indicators of a power surge, faulty wiring, or an overworked circuit. Keep detailed notes on these observations for later reference.
2. Inspect Visually: Once you’ve documented symptoms, conduct a thorough visual inspection. Check the breaker panel for any signs of damage, corrosion, or loose connections. Sometimes, issues like exposed wires or damaged insulators can be easily spotted and may point to specific problems that require immediate attention from Mesquite Electrician Services professionals.
3. Test with a Multimeter: A multimeter is an invaluable tool for electricians. It allows you to check voltage levels, continuity, and resistance within the circuit. 4. Trace the Circuit: Understanding how electricity flows through your home’s wiring is crucial. Trace the circuit from its origin to its destination, noting branch circuits and their respective breakers. This knowledge helps in identifying overloads or short circuits that may be causing recurring trips.
